🤔 What Are Wynwood Walls?
Wynwood Walls is an open-air museum showcasing large-scale murals created by top street artists from around the world.
It was established in 2009 by Tony Goldman as a way to revitalize the Wynwood neighborhood.
Today, it’s one of Miami’s most visited attractions, celebrating urban art in all its forms.
🤗 Why Visit Wynwood Walls?
- Vibrant Artwork: See works from world-famous artists like Shepard Fairey and Lady Pink.
- Ever-Changing Murals: The art changes frequently, so there’s always something new.
- Great Photo Ops: Colorful backdrops for Instagram-worthy photos.
- Cultural Experience: Learn about the artists and their stories through guided tours.

🕒 Best Time to Visit
- Morning or Late Afternoon: Cooler weather and better lighting for photos.
- Second Saturday: Wynwood Art Walk takes place monthly with live music, food vendors, and special art installations.
